| v8::Local<v8::Value> ScriptController::callFunctionWithInstrumentation(ScriptExecutionContext* context, v8::Handle<v8::Function> function, v8::Handle<v8::Object> receiver, int argc, v8::Handle<v8::Value> args[]) |
| { |
| V8GCController::checkMemoryUsage(); |
| |
| if (V8RecursionScope::recursionLevel() >= kMaxRecursionDepth) |
| return handleMaxRecursionDepthExceeded(); |
| |
| InspectorInstrumentationCookie cookie; |
| if (InspectorInstrumentation::hasFrontends() && context) { |
| String resourceName; |
| int lineNumber; |
| resourceInfo(function, resourceName, lineNumber); |
| cookie = InspectorInstrumentation::willCallFunction(context, resourceName, lineNumber); |
| } |
| |
| v8::Local<v8::Value> result; |
| { |
| TRACE_EVENT1("v8", "v8.callFunction", "callsite", resourceString(function).utf8()); |
| V8RecursionScope recursionScope(context); |
| result = function->Call(receiver, argc, args); |
| } |
| |
| InspectorInstrumentation::didCallFunction(cookie); |
| crashIfV8IsDead(); |
| return result; |
| } |
| |
| ScriptValue ScriptController::callFunctionEvenIfScriptDisabled(v8::Handle<v8::Function> function, v8::Handle<v8::Object> receiver, int argc, v8::Handle<v8::Value> argv[]) |
| { |
| // FIXME: This should probably perform the same isPaused check that happens in ScriptController::executeScript. |
| return ScriptValue(callFunction(function, receiver, argc, argv)); |
| } |
| |
| v8::Local<v8::Value> ScriptController::compileAndRunScript(const ScriptSourceCode& source) |
| { |
| ASSERT(v8::Context::InContext()); |
| |
| V8GCController::checkMemoryUsage(); |
| |
| InspectorInstrumentationCookie cookie = InspectorInstrumentation::willEvaluateScript(m_frame, source.url().isNull() ? String() : source.url().string(), source.startLine()); |
| |
| v8::Local<v8::Value> result; |
| { |
| // Isolate exceptions that occur when compiling and executing |
| // the code. These exceptions should not interfere with |
| // javascript code we might evaluate from C++ when returning |
| // from here. |
| v8::TryCatch tryCatch; |
| tryCatch.SetVerbose(true); |
| |
| // Compile the script. |
| v8::Local<v8::String> code = v8ExternalString(source.source()); |
| #if PLATFORM(CHROMIUM) |
| TRACE_EVENT_BEGIN0("v8", "v8.compile"); |
| #endif |
| OwnPtr<v8::ScriptData> scriptData = ScriptSourceCode::precompileScript(code, source.cachedScript()); |
| |
| // NOTE: For compatibility with WebCore, ScriptSourceCode's line starts at |
| // 1, whereas v8 starts at 0. |
| v8::Handle<v8::Script> script = ScriptSourceCode::compileScript(code, source.url(), source.startPosition(), scriptData.get()); |
| #if PLATFORM(CHROMIUM) |
| TRACE_EVENT_END0("v8", "v8.compile"); |
| TRACE_EVENT0("v8", "v8.run"); |
| #endif |
| |
| // Keep Frame (and therefore ScriptController) alive. |
| RefPtr<Frame> protect(m_frame); |
| result = ScriptRunner::runCompiledScript(script, m_frame->document()); |
| } |
| |
| InspectorInstrumentation::didEvaluateScript(cookie); |
| |
| return result; |
| } |

| PassScriptInstance ScriptController::createScriptInstanceForWidget(Widget* widget) |
| { |
| ASSERT(widget); |
| |
| if (widget->isFrameView()) |
| return 0; |
| |
| NPObject* npObject = PlatformSupport::pluginScriptableObject(widget); |
| |
| if (!npObject) |
| return 0; |
| |
| // Frame Memory Management for NPObjects |
| // ------------------------------------- |
| // NPObjects are treated differently than other objects wrapped by JS. |
| // NPObjects can be created either by the browser (e.g. the main |
| // window object) or by the plugin (the main plugin object |
| // for a HTMLEmbedElement). Further, unlike most DOM Objects, the frame |
| // is especially careful to ensure NPObjects terminate at frame teardown because |
| // if a plugin leaks a reference, it could leak its objects (or the browser's objects). |
| // |
| // The Frame maintains a list of plugin objects (m_pluginObjects) |
| // which it can use to quickly find the wrapped embed object. |
| // |
| // Inside the NPRuntime, we've added a few methods for registering |
| // wrapped NPObjects. The purpose of the registration is because |
| // javascript garbage collection is non-deterministic, yet we need to |
| // be able to tear down the plugin objects immediately. When an object |
| // is registered, javascript can use it. When the object is destroyed, |
| // or when the object's "owning" object is destroyed, the object will |
| // be un-registered, and the javascript engine must not use it. |
| // |
| // Inside the javascript engine, the engine can keep a reference to the |
| // NPObject as part of its wrapper. However, before accessing the object |
| // it must consult the _NPN_Registry. |
| |
| v8::Local<v8::Object> wrapper = createV8ObjectForNPObject(npObject, 0); |
| |
| // Track the plugin object. We've been given a reference to the object. |
| m_pluginObjects.set(widget, npObject); |
| |
| return V8ScriptInstance::create(wrapper); |
| } |
